Duties

Help
  • Assist the aquatics manager in the supervision of the aquatic programs and acts as head lifeguard. Assist with planning and administering a wide range of fairly typical, conventional and well-established basic aquatic activities.
  • Assist manager in planning and establishing aquatic certification curriculum to include lifeguarding, lifeguard instructor, water safety instructor, water fitness ,and other safety, fitness and recreational certification and educational programming.
  • Review budget execution reports with the aquatic manager to ensure desired execution rate is met. Assists in the preparation of the annual quarterly and monthly budget input including UFR updates and request for special funding.
  • Maintains adequate staffing to ensure a safe, functional, and enjoyable recreation activity. Assists with maintaining, ensuring accountability and proper operating condition of equipment.
  • Assists and advises guests of available programs and responds to concerns. Represents the program department.

Qualifications

Resumes must be two pages (or less). Resumes should clearly demonstrate the applicant's relevant experience, skills, knowledge and abilities as they pertain to this position.

A qualified candidate must possess the following:
- Demonstrated experience in planning and executing aquatic programs. This experience may have been gained managing indoor or outdoor aquatic programs and facilities. Required experience must have been equivalent to the next lower grade level.

- Current certification in Life guarding or Life guarding instructor

- First Aid and CPR for the Professional Rescuer or equivalent.

A copy of the certificate(s) MUST be uploaded at time of application to be considered.


The following certificate must be obtained within 12 months of appointment:
- Water Safety Instructor - Aquatic Facilities Operator (AFO) or Pool Operator certification.

In addition, the following certificate must be obtained within two weeks of reporting for duty:
- Automated External Defibrillator (AED)
